#0c0cd4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0c0cd4 is composed of 4.7% red, 4.7% green and 83.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 94.3% cyan, 94.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 240 degrees, a saturation of 89.3% and a lightness of 43.9%. #0c0cd4 color hex could be obtained by blending #1818ff with #0000a9. Closest websafe color is: #0000cc.

#0c0cd4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0c0cd4 has RGB values of R:12, G:12, B:212 and CMYK values of C:0.94, M:0.94, Y:0,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 789716.
